Empire Tavern

Auckland CBD

Head to Empire Tavern's garden bar to be among football supporters, the suspiciously unavailable office workers and the occasional familiar face from Auckland's media world, all gathered around more than 10 screens spread throughout the venue. Heineken 0.0 on tap means you can enjoy the atmosphere of a busy Auckland sports bar and still make it back to that afternoon meeting (in theory). 

Pouring pints since 1875, Empire Tavern has spent more than 150 years watching Auckland come and go through its doors. Located in the heart of Auckland's CBD, the historic pub has long been a gathering place for everyone from office workers and journalists to sports fans looking for a good place to watch the football.
